Happy Easter to our Members and Community,

Since March 12th all training and competition was suspended and a month later as we celebrate Easter we find ourselves living in a time we never imagined could happen to us.  Normally at this time of year we are busy preparing our Juveniles for the summer’s Track & Field Season and looking forward to the Easter break after a winter of dark cold training nights.  Sadly, Covid-19 had other plans for us all and has dramatically changed our physical lives.
